728x90
반응형
yum을 사용하여 직접 rpm package를 설치하는 과정에서 아래와 같은 에러가 발생되었다.
Error: Cannot retrieve repository metadata (repomd.xml) for repository: base.
Please verify its path and try again
1. 오류 발생 원인
해당 오류는 base repo가 잘못 설정되어 있기에 발생된 오류 메시지로 확인되었다.
직접 yum에 내장되어 있는 package 버전이 아닌 인터넷에서 직접 찾아서 가져온 package 버전의 rpm으로 진행을 하려다 보니 발생된 것 같았다.
yum install sqlite-3.7.5-1.fc15.x86_64.rpm sqlite-devel-3.7.5-1.fc15.x86_64.rpm
--> 오류 발생
728x90
반응형
2. 오류 해결
해당 오류를 해결하기 위해 오류 메시지에 표기된 base repo 파일을 삭제 또는 백업 폴더로 이동시켜서 해결하였다.
ll /etc/yum.repos.d/ => repo 확인
// 출력
합계 8
drwxr-xr-x. 2 root root 4096 2023-11-21 23:36 BACKUP
-rw-r--r-- 1 root root 1991 2025-03-21 05:49 CentOS-Base.repo
-rw-r--r--. 1 root root 0 2024-06-03 05:18 CentOS-Media.repo
m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/BACKUP/
또는
rm -rf /etc/yum.repos.d/CentOS-Base.repo
ll /etc/yum.repos.d/
// 출력
합계 8
drwxr-xr-x. 2 root root 4096 2023-11-21 23:36 BACKUP
-rw-r--r--. 1 root root 0 2024-06-03 05:18 CentOS-Media.repo
삭제 및 백업 후 다시 yum을 사용하니 정상 진행이 되었다.
728x90
반응형
'오류해결' 카테고리의 다른 글
[오류해결] make: *** [ext/simplexml/simplexml.lo] error 1 (1) | 2025.04.24 |
---|---|
[오류해결] make: *** [ext/dom/documenttype.lo] error 1 (1) | 2025.04.24 |
[오류해결] IE에서 padStart 사용하기 (0) | 2025.04.10 |
[오류해결] Java compiler level does not match the version of the installed Java project facet (0) | 2024.07.12 |
[오류해결] ReferenceError: document is not defined (0) | 2024.06.28 |